The Technical Specialist is part of the Technical Operations team, responsible for ensuring the Cambridge site executes on its key strategic projects and initiatives from line transfers and batch scale changes through to New Product Introductions, CMO technical transfer packages, and post-launch investigations. As Bimeda continues to grow through acquisition, facility expansion, and an increasingly global manufacturing network, this role is central to keeping technical operations scalable, standardized, and audit-ready across sites.
Core scope includes:
The Technical Specialist also provides project support focused on documentation, process updates, data analysis for yield improvements and batch scale changes, technical engineering projects, and technical transfer projects building the bridge between R&D lab development and the technical transfer process and supporting post-commercial remediation and continuous improvement initiatives across the site and, increasingly, across Bimeda's broader manufacturing footprint.

Bimeda is a leading global innovator, manufacturer and marketer of veterinary pharmaceuticals and animal health products and has over half a century’s experience in providing science-driven solutions to optimize the health, wellbeing and productivity of the world’s animals.
Bimeda’s global innovation program sees six state-of-the art R&D centers across four continents collaborate on an enviable product development pipeline which anticipates the ever-evolving needs of the animal health industry.
Bimeda’s nine manufacturing facilities across seven countries allow the company to manufacture a broad range of preventative, curative and nutritional products including sterile injectables, vaccinations, nutritional boluses, feed additives, tablets, water-soluble powders, pastes and non-sterile liquids.
Globally, the company focuses on the development, manufacture and commercialization of quality Bimeda-branded products while also being the partner of choice for contract manufacturing and R&D services for prominent companies within the animal health industry.
